I need to change my video player that opens when I rec. a video. I already
went into program access and defaults-changed what I thought to change, but
it still is using Microsoft Video Player....That video player is not working,
want to change it to another video player. I know I am repeating myself, but
I am frustrated with this-there are alot of emails that I received, but can't
open.

right click on a video on your hard drive and choose Open with... and
select a new default. Note that if you are trying to play videos embedded in
an email, you need to use View in Browser - look for it on the view menu in
older versions of outlook on on options in outlook 2007.
